Full Description

The following text is from the original listed building designation:
TQ 65 SW SHIPBOURNE DUNKS GREEN ROAD 4/16 (west side)
The Roses
II
House. C18 front to earlier framed structure. Red brick with brick headers; brick and stone plinth and brick plat-band. Plain tiled roof with 2 hipped dormers and off-centre ridge stack, probably mid-C16 to early C17. Two storeys; 4 window front, wooden casements, on ground floor in segment-headed surrounds. Central projecting C19 gabled brick porch with panelled door behind. C19 lean-to conservatory to south.
